日期筛选设置起始和结束,请问有没什么办法就是筛选起始和结束之间的时间日期的也让这个数据显示?

就是我设置了筛选框:起始日期和结束日期两个,我的数据有起始时间2021-1-20,结束日期2022-1-20,我想筛选2021-6-20至2022-1-1这个时间段的时候,数据依旧能被筛选出来,请问这个有没有办法实现?

image.png

FineReport yzm545275 发布于 2022-1-17 17:20 (编辑于 2022-1-17 18:18)
1min目标场景问卷 立即参与
回答问题
悬赏:3 F币 + 添加悬赏
提示:增加悬赏、完善问题、追问等操作,可使您的问题被置顶,并向所有关注者发送通知
共4回答
最佳回答
0
Z4u3z1Lv6专家互助
发布于2022-1-17 17:23

你的SQL 写了就出来了

WHERE 开始日期>='${起始日期}' and 结束日期 <='${结束日期}'

  • yzm545275 yzm545275(提问者) 我是想设置一个筛选框,让筛选框实现这样子的功能,不能在数据集里直接过滤,我在报表单元格设置的过滤也是这样的,但是我筛选数据的起始和结束时间的中间段,这个数据就显示不了。
    2022-01-17 17:35 
  • yzm545275 yzm545275(提问者) 我大概捋清楚这个逻辑点了,知道咋处理了,感谢
    2022-01-17 18:28 
最佳回答
0
RiveryLv5中级互助
发布于2022-1-17 17:47

image.png

  • yzm545275 yzm545275(提问者) 我就是在这里设置的,但是实现不了我想要的功能点。
    2022-01-17 18:20 
  • yzm545275 yzm545275(提问者) 我大概捋清楚这个逻辑点了,知道咋处理了,感谢
    2022-01-17 18:28 
最佳回答
0
CD20160914Lv8专家互助
发布于2022-1-17 17:48

你截图一下,看你是如何设置的。你最终要什么样的数据。。。先把你参数框截图出来。

  • yzm545275 yzm545275(提问者) 我重新在问题里贴上图片了,你看下。谢谢了。
    2022-01-17 18:19 
  • yzm545275 yzm545275(提问者) 我大概捋清楚这个逻辑点了,知道咋处理了,感谢
    2022-01-17 18:28 
最佳回答
0
snrtuemcLv8专家互助
发布于2022-7-5 17:05

这个就是

select * from 表

WHERE (旅游开始日期>='${起始日期}' and 旅游开始日期 <='${结束日期}' )   or  (旅游j结束日期>='${起始日期}' and 旅游结束日期 <='${结束日期}' )

  • 4关注人数
  • 449浏览人数
  • 最后回答于:2022-7-5 17:05
    请选择关闭问题的原因
    确定 取消
    返回顶部